One of Bali’s oldest and most famous trees has collapsed in central Ubud. Tourists and local community members were left in shock on the afternoon of Sunday, 15th February, as the banyan tree fell in the courtyard of Puri Kantoran, next to Ubud Water Place, destroying temple structures and surrounding buildings. Tourists staying in Bali’s Ubud have been subject to spot checks from Immigration Officers and local community organizers. Immigration teams from the Denpasar Immigration Office conducted spot checks in central Ubud as well as villages around the popular tourism hotspot.
